Indian Natural Stone
Get Price Quote
Indian Natural Stone, finished goods, sandstone, Moulding, Marble
Indian Natural Stones
Get Price Quote
Indian Natural Stones, 1121 Basmati Rice, Poha, Hulled Sesame Seeds
Best Deals from Indian Natural Stones